Understanding SMC Panel Tank Specifications
SMC (Sheet Molding Compound) panel tanks are a popular choice for water storage and various industrial applications due to their durability, lightweight nature, and resistance to corrosive environments. This article delves into the specifications of SMC panel tanks, highlighting their unique features, advantages, and applications.
What is an SMC Panel Tank?
SMC panel tanks are modular systems made from fiberglass-reinforced plastic materials. These tanks are manufactured using advanced molding processes that ensure high-quality production. The panels are designed to be lightweight yet strong, making them easy to transport and install. Typically, SMC panel tanks come in various sizes and configurations to meet diverse storage requirements.
Key Specifications
1. Material Composition SMC panel tanks are composed of high-quality materials that enhance their structural integrity. The panels usually consist of fiberglass reinforcements combined with unsaturated polyester resin, providing excellent resistance to corrosion, chemicals, and environmental factors.
2. Capacity Options These tanks are available in various capacities, ranging from small units suitable for residential use to large-scale installations for industrial applications. Capacities can typically range from 0.5 cubic meters to several thousand cubic meters, accommodating different water storage needs.
3. Dimensions The dimensions of SMC panel tanks can vary significantly based on the design and intended use. Standard panels often measure around 1 meter by 1 meter with a thickness of approximately 10-12 mm. However, the modular nature of these tanks allows for customized dimensions to fit specific space constraints.
4. Thermal Insulation SMC panel tanks offer good thermal insulation properties. This feature is particularly beneficial in maintaining the temperature of stored water, ensuring it remains suitable for various applications, including irrigation, firefighting, and drinking water supply.
5. Installation Flexibility One of the standout advantages of SMC panel tanks is their easy installation process. Since the panels are modular, they can be assembled quickly onsite, making them ideal for remote or challenging locations. The tanks can be designed to be above or below ground based on site conditions and storage requirements.
6. Maintenance and Durability SMC panel tanks require minimal maintenance due to their robust materials and design. They are resistant to UV radiation, preventing degradation from sunlight exposure. These tanks can also withstand significant pressure and impact, ensuring long-term usability.
7. Safety Standards Most SMC panel tanks comply with international safety standards, making them suitable for potable water storage. They are tested for quality and safety, assuring users of their reliability and compliance with health regulations.
8. Applications SMC panel tanks are versatile and suitable for various applications, including municipal water supply, industrial water treatment, firefighting systems, and agricultural reservoirs. Their adaptability and ease of use make them a preferred option across numerous sectors.
